jquery - 隐藏所有具有类名的元素

标签 jquery html

我是 JQuery 新手。有两个 HTML 元素(P 和 input)。单击按钮后,我想隐藏这两个元素。两者具有相同的类名。 简单的代码不起作用。 有什么建议请。

非常感谢 内斯

<!doctype html>
<html>

<head>
    <meta charset="utf-8">
    <title>Demo</title>
</head>

<body> <a href="http://jquery.com/">jQuery</a>
    <script src="http://ajax.googleapis.com/ajax/libs/jquery/1.11.2/jquery.min.js"></script>
    <script>
        $(document).ready(function() {
            $("#hide#").click(function() {
                $(.test).hide();
            });
            $("#show").click(function() {
                $(.test).show();
            });
        });
    </script>
    <p class="test">Hello this is P element that I am trying to hide using its class</p> First name:
    <input class="test1" type="text" name="fname">
    <button id="hide">Hide</button>
    <button id="show">Show</button>
</body>

</html>

最佳答案

$(document).ready(function(){

  $('#hide').on('click', function(){
    $('.test').hide()
    });

   $('#show').on('click', function(){
    $('.test').show()
    });

});
<script src="https://ajax.googleapis.com/ajax/libs/jquery/1.11.1/jquery.min.js"></script>
<p class='test'>some text1</p>
<p class='test'>some text2</p>

<button type='button' id='hide'>hide</button>
<button type='button' id='show'>show</button>

关于jquery - 隐藏所有具有类名的元素,我们在Stack Overflow上找到一个类似的问题: https://stackoverflow.com/questions/29374014/

相关文章:

javascript - 我想找出 ul li a 的 id

jquery - 从具有相同类的多个 div 中获取输入字段的值

javascript - 使用 ajax 长轮询从外部 API 更新我的页面上的响应

css 用 padding 将 div 分成四个相等的部分

javascript - 通过 javascript 链接到另一个 .html 文件

html - 我如何使用 translateY 或 marquee 垂直动画列表菜单?

javascript - 单击 javascript 中的 anchor 标记可在控制台中运行

javascript - 如何更改外部脚本 url onclick?

html - 菜单 css html5 -> 可见和隐藏,屏幕大小

javascript - 如何在滚动事件上设置背景颜色不透明度的动画?